Subject: [PATCH] Fixed the catch of the hostname option during
 ipa-server-install

Originally ipa-server-install would still prompt for the hostname even if it's supplied in the initial installation command.

Ticket: https://fedorahosted.org/freeipa/ticket/2692
---
 install/tools/ipa-server-install |    2 +-
 1 file changed, 1 insertion(+), 1 deletion(-)

diff --git a/install/tools/ipa-server-install b/install/tools/ipa-server-install
index 70e5153..3728dd6 100755
--- a/install/tools/ipa-server-install
+++ b/install/tools/ipa-server-install
@@ -746,7 +746,7 @@ def main():
         host_default = get_fqdn()
 
     try:
-        if options.unattended:
+        if options.unattended or options.host_name:
             verify_fqdn(host_default,options.no_host_dns)
             host_name = host_default
         else:
